Police Kill Deer Inside Campus Building
ST. PAUL (WCCO) -- People crash college parties all the time, but one recent college "crasher" surprised some students at St. Catherine University.
A deer managed to break through a window at the Coeur de Catherine building.
The six-point buck made his grand entrance around 6 p.m. Wednesday while classes were still in session.
Police shot and killed the deer before animal control authorities got there.
The deer had reportedly also broken through a wall and was hiding in a stairwell.
Police were worried the deer would get loose again and threaten students or cause more damage.
Students said the deer was being chased by a dog before it crashed through the window.
